Measurement of Aerodynamic Forces on an Oscillating Airfoil
Author: Richard I. Windsor
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Aerofoils
Languages : en
Pages : 252
Book Description
A literature survey was conducted to determine the state of the art of measuring and predicting aerodynamic characteristics of oscillating air-foils. Aerodynamic forces on a two-dimensional NACA 0012 airfoil oscillating sinusoidally in pitch were measured by two techniques. The forces were obtained from pressure measurements and by means of strain gage balances. Pressure measurements were made on the airfoil oscillating in pitch about the quarter-chord point at various mean angles of attack. Strain gage balance readings were obtained for models with pitch axis located at 25, 37, and 50 percent chord points oscillating about various mean angles. Direct force measurements were employed in an effort to obtain drag data. Instantaneous pressure distributions are presneted for representative oscillating conditions. (Author).

Wing Theory
Author: A. Robinson
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 1107622654
Category : Technology & Engineering
Languages : en
Pages : 583
Book Description
First published in 1956 as part of the Cambridge Aeronautical Series, this book addresses the vital science of wing theory. Robinson and Laurmann record the historic developments in wing theory, including the work of Joukowski and Bernoulli, and discuss developments in supersonic flow and unsteady aerofoil theory. This book will be of value to anyone with an interest in the history of the science of flight.
